What are the best materials for trash cans in areas prone to extreme heat or cold?
Choosing the right material for trash cans in areas with extreme temperatures is crucial for durability and functionality. In scorching heat, materials like stainless steel and heavy-duty plastic are ideal due to their resistance to warping and UV damage. Stainless steel offers a sleek, rust-proof option, while high-density polyethylene (HDPE) plastic withstands cracking and fading.
For freezing climates, galvanized metal or thick, impact-resistant plastic bins are top choices. Galvanized metal resists corrosion and handles temperature fluctuations well, while reinforced plastic avoids brittleness in cold snaps. Avoid thin plastics or untreated metals, as they degrade quickly under harsh conditions.
For versatility, consider dual-material designs, such as metal frames with plastic liners, which combine strength and ease of cleaning. Always prioritize UV-resistant coatings and insulated options for longevity. By selecting the right material, your trash can will endure extreme weather while maintaining functionality.
